The following is issued on behalf of the Hospital Authority:
Regarding some patients being infected with Human Swine Influenza in an infirmary ward in Tung Wah Group of Hospitals Wong Tai Sin Hospital (WTSH), the hospital spokesman announced the following update today
(October 16):
There are four more female patients (aged between 82-95 years old) in the concerned ward presented with fever, sore throat or cough symptom. The patients are being treated under isolation and three of them are in stable
condition, one of them is in poor condition. Appropriate tests are being carried out and the results are pending.
Deep cleansing and disinfection have been conducted in the concerned ward. Infection control measures have already been enhanced. Admission to and discharge from the ward are suspended for the time being. No visiting policy to the ward is also implemented. All patients and
staff in the ward are under close surveillance.
The cases have been reported to the Hospital Authority Head Office and the Centre for Health Protection for necessary follow up.
